          "price_min": {
            "title": "Hourly Rate - Min",
            "type": "string",
            "description": "Lower end of the job's hourly rate band (Upwork jobs advertise a range like $10-35/hr). Hourly jobs only - fixed-price jobs carry their budget in `price` and leave this empty. price_min and price_max together describe the rate window you want, and a job matches when its advertised band OVERLAPS that window. price_min=35 (or >=35) means \"can pay $35/hr or more\" and returns a job advertised at $10-35/hr. The operator decides which end of the window you are setting, so <=35 here means a ceiling and behaves exactly like price_max=35 - a bare number is read as a floor, never as an exact match. Use 25-75 for work paying somewhere in $25-75. Jobs stating no rate are matched on the client's historical hourly rate instead; see include_unspecified_rate."
          },
          "price_max": {
            "title": "Hourly Rate - Max",
            "type": "string",
            "description": "Upper end of the job's hourly rate band (Upwork jobs advertise a range like $10-35/hr). Hourly jobs only - fixed-price jobs carry their budget in `price` and leave this empty. Sets the ceiling of the rate window you want; a job matches when its advertised band overlaps it. price_max=50 (or <=50) means \"can be done at $50/hr or under\". The operator decides which end you are setting, so >=50 here means a floor and behaves exactly like price_min=50 - a bare number is read as a ceiling, never as an exact match. Combine with price_min for a window, e.g. price_min=35 plus price_max=90. Jobs stating no rate are matched on the client's historical hourly rate instead; see include_unspecified_rate."
          },

          "job_score": {
            "title": "Job Score",
            "type": "string",
            "description": "Rule-based 0–100 score that ranks the job by attractiveness. Weighted across price (20), client reputation (42), client spending (40), premium status (5), and location (10). Because 82 of those 100 points come from client reputation and spending, a threshold mostly selects for good clients rather than good briefs. Half of all jobs score under 37 and only 9% reach 70, so start at >=50 and raise it. Jobs with no client spending history skip that 40-point block and therefore score low — a high threshold filters out thin postings as well as weak ones."
          },
